Marathon Venture Capital Fund III

Marathon VC Fund III: €75M oversubscribed Greek seed VC (2025), backed by EIF and HDBI, targeting B2B tech, AI, cybersecurity and deep tech.

About This Fund

Marathon Venture Capital Fund III is the third flagship fund managed by Marathon Venture Capital, the foremost seed-stage venture capital firm headquartered in Athens, Greece. The fund reached its final close in May 2025 at €75 million in an oversubscribed single closing, underscoring strong institutional confidence in Marathon VC's thesis of backing Greek technology entrepreneurs building globally competitive companies from Southern Europe. The fund was supported by anchor commitments of €20 million each from the European Investment Fund (EIF) and the Hellenic Development Bank of Investments (HDBI), alongside corporate and private investors from Greece and international markets. The oversubscription reflects Marathon VC's growing reputation as the leading gateway to the Greek technology ecosystem, with the fund raising Marathon VC's cumulative assets under management above €170 million across three successive funds.

Fund III deploys early-stage capital into approximately 15 technology companies founded by Greek entrepreneurs operating across Europe and globally, continuing Marathon VC's core thesis that differentiated technical talent and a lean operating culture in Southern Europe can generate outsized returns in B2B technology markets. Target investment sectors include IT infrastructure, cybersecurity, artificial intelligence, agricultural technology, defense technology, and deep tech. Marathon VC invests at the seed stage, acting as lead investor and taking active board roles, and leverages its extensive network within the Greek diaspora — particularly in the United States and Western Europe — to support portfolio companies with international expansion, customer development, and follow-on fundraising. The fund continues the progression of Marathon VC's strategy from its first fund (2017, technology generalist) through Fund II (2020, subsequently expanded to €70 million) toward deeper focus on technical and hard-to-replicate intellectual property.

Marathon Venture Capital was founded in 2012 and has established a track record of backing several of Greece's most successful technology companies across its prior two funds. Portfolio companies from Marathon's previous funds have gone on to raise significant follow-on capital at international valuations and achieve meaningful product-market fit in global B2B markets. The fund was established at a time when Greece's technology ecosystem had reached an inflection point, with multiple Athens-based startups achieving venture funding from top-tier international investors and a growing pipeline of technically sophisticated founders emerging from Greek universities and the diaspora. Fund III builds on this foundation with a broader mandate to support deep-tech and frontier sectors — including defense technology and agricultural automation — reflecting Marathon VC's evolution toward harder-to-replicate competitive advantages in a global market shaped by AI, quantum computing, and autonomous systems.
